About the Author
Sadie Cayman brings a sharp, witty voice to modern dating advice. Known for cutting through romantic cliches, Cayman focuses on authentic confidence and communication skills that work in real-world settings. The Little Book of Flirting reflects her belief that flirting is a learnable skill, not a mysterious talent reserved for a lucky few.
